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Personal Injury claims can involve court proceedings, particularly when liability is disputed or settlement negotiations reach an impasse. Whether court action becomes necessary depends on various factors, including the severity of your injury, the strength of evidence, the defendant's response, and your willingness to pursue litigation. Many matters in Hope Island, QLD are resolved through negotiation or alternative dispute resolution before reaching court. Based on your location in Hope Island, QLD, one nearby court location is: Southport Courthouse Davenport St & Hinze Street, Southport This location is provided for general context only. Personal Injury claims are generally handled in the District Court or Supreme Court depending on the amount claimed and complexity of the matter.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Personal Injury lawyers cost in Hope Island, QLD?
Personal injury lawyers in Hope Island, QLD generally charge hourly rates ranging from $300 to $600. These rates fluctuate based on the lawyer's experience level, their firm's reputation, and the complexity of your case. Total costs depend heavily on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ward cases involving minor injuries with clear liability may need minimal preparation and settle quickly, keeping costs at the lower end. More complex matters involving serious injuries, disputed liability, or medical expert reports require extensive investigation and preparation, significantly increasing the total investment. Cases that proceed to court or involve multiple defendants typically demand the most time and resources.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Personal Injury lawyer in Hope Island, QLD?
Gathering relevant paperwork before meeting a personal injury lawyer can streamline your consultation significantly. If available, these documents can be useful: photo identification, medical records and reports from treating doctors, hospital discharge summaries, correspondence with insurance companies, photographs of injuries or accident scenes, witness contact details, police reports (for motor vehicle accidents), and any correspondence from the other party's insurer. You may also be asked to provide employment records or pay slips if claiming lost income.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
